On 18/11/2014 12:21, Max Reitz wrote:
> Because qemu-nbd creates the BlockBackend by itself, it should create
> the according BlockDriverState tree by itself as well; that means, it
> has call bdrv_open() on its own. This is one of the places where
> qemu-nbd still needs to use a BlockDriverState directly (the root BDS
> below the BB); other places are the configuration of zero detection
> (which may be lifted into the BB eventually, but is not yet) and
> temporarily loading a snapshot.
>
> Everywhere else, though, qemu-nbd can and thus should use BlockBackend.
... which is not much, but is nevertheless a start. :)
